Overview
Africa Innovations Institute (AfrII) is seeking a skilled GC Technician to support analytical testing in our laboratory. The role involves operating and maintaining Gas Chromatograph systems to deliver accurate, timely, and reliable results for research, quality control, and food/environmental safety programs.
Position
Gas Chromatograph (GC) Technician
Duty Station
Bukoto, Kampala
Reports to
Greenhouse Gas Expert /Laboratory Manager
Key Responsibilities
- Operate GC systems (GC-FID, GC-ECD, GC-MS where applicable) for routine sample analysis.
- Prepare samples, run standards, perform calibrations, and ensure QC compliance.
- Interpret chromatograms and prepare analytical reports.
- Conduct routine maintenance (septa, liners, columns, leak checks).
- Troubleshoot instrument issues and maintain performance logs.
- Follow GLP and ISO 17025 procedures for documentation and safety.
- Support procurement of GC consumables and assist in training junior staff.
Qualifications
- Diploma or Bachelor’s in Chemistry, Analytical Chemistry, Biochemistry, Environmental Science, or related field.
- Hands-on experience with GC operation (e.g. SRI GHG GC, Agilent, Shimadzu, Thermo).
- Familiarity with chromatographic software e.g. ChemStation, OpenLab, LabSolutions, but knowledge of PeakSimple is added advantage
- At least 1–3 years laboratory experience with Gas analysis experience is an added advantage.
Competencies
- Strong analytical and problem-solving skills.
- High attention to detail and data integrity.
- Ability to work independently and meet deadlines.
- Good communication and documentation skills.
